Label TextThis folding bed is a great example of functional furniture. The construction allows for it to be folded closed when not in use, and the wheels allow it to be moved around. Beds and cribs made of slats or spindles, which allowed the free flow of air, became popular during the 19th century. Excessive rocking was believed to cause harm to infants so fixed beds such as this one became more popular than cradles with rockers.
